A unified view of systems
A unified view of systems is suggested which relates to both model theory and relational databases. The approach towards a unified view is here centered around viewing a system as a structure of the form S = < A, R > putting focus on the relational aspects of the system concept. This is motivated by some examples of various systems which are shown to fit into the proposed unification.

Implementation of a Novel Architecture for DFT-based Channel Estimators in OFDM Systems
A new architecture for Discrete Fourier Transform (DFT) based channel estimation has been analyzed, implemented and synthesized for ASIC. The core concept of the proposed esti- mation algorithm is to process the channel increments rather than the channel coefficients.
